Transaction 68f54577101c07fbbe76fb563a5656f5b0a31f86b336192a8cf751ddf4c365de

1 Input
2 Outputs
  • 68f54577101c07fbbe76fb563a5656f5b0a31f86b336192a8cf751ddf4c365de:0
  • value  76916
    address  142vbkiC6ZoHGokvnQxobGcVJA3ARrKGtw
  • 68f54577101c07fbbe76fb563a5656f5b0a31f86b336192a8cf751ddf4c365de:1
  • value  138711241
    address  3Qf4e6MMSnteTVE1xuMr5y5Mdimh7Ghqsy